#d60241 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d60241 is composed of 83.9% red, 0.8%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 342.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 42.4%. #d60241 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0482 with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#d60241 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d60241 has RGB values of R:214, G:2,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.7,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14025281.

Shades and Tints of #d60241

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ffecf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d60241

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726669 is the less saturated color, while #d60241 is the most saturated one.
